It can be a challenge to ensure that all workers are trained. New hires and temporary workers need to be trained before starting work. And some trainings need to be completed by employees on a regular, periodic basis. Keeping track of which employees have completed training can be a difficult task, and is made more cumbersome when there are hundreds of employees at a company. Hiring costly consultants or instructors to deliver live training can also exacerbate the problem, since all employees need to be present at the same time and in the same location.
According to elearningindustry.com, more and more companies are utilizing online learning to train employees. Seventy-seven percent of American corporations use online learning, and 72% of the companies surveyed reported that online learning keeps them on top of their industry changes. Elearningindustry.com reports that corporations also save 50-70% when they replace instructor-based training with online training (from Important Statistics about the eLearning Market for 2013, 6/3/2013).
